Housing A Proposal of Diagnostic System for Assistance Effect of Pelvic Belt Based on CoP Measurement |
Abstract | ||
---|---|---|
This study aims to develop a diagnostic system that estimates the assistance effect of pelvic tightening in advance for the introduction of the pelvic bell to the field of work or clinical use. This study explains the hypothesis of lumbar burden reduction by pelvic belt and shows that pelvic tightening reduces lumbar joint flexion. The posture correction degree is proportional to the amount of reduction in the lumbar burden. By conducting a motion measurement, the posture correction index indicates the assistance effect. From the measurement using motion capture and force platform for 86 people, we developed a mathematical model that estimates the posture correction index from CoP change. |
